What is it the Germans dislike so much? Frightful, isn t it? This First World War cartoon by H.M. Bateman comments on the increasingly huge artillery guns both sides are using on the Western Front. He pokes fun at German soldiers who complain that British cannons are far too powerful. A British soldier notices in Autumn 1914 that the Germans own much larger artillery guns and responds by building an even bigger gun, which in Spring 1915 has a German soldier weeping and complaining that the British are being unfair. Bateman clearly has no sympathy for the German soldiers for beginning this escalation of firepower in the first place. Date: 1915.
